What is Eyelash Tint?
Eyelash tinting is a cosmetic procedure designed to enhance the color and definition of your eyelashes. Using a semi-permanent dye, professionals apply the tint to your lashes, creating a darker, fuller appearance without the need for mascara. This process is particularly popular for individuals with lighter colored lashes, as it helps frame the eyes and can enhance facial features significantly. Many people turn to eyelash tint to simplify their beauty routine, especially for occasions where they want to look their best without extensive makeup application.
Benefits of Using Eyelash Tint
The benefits of eyelash tinting extend beyond just aesthetics. Here are some standout advantages:
- Time-Saving: Once tinted, you can skip the mascara application, saving precious time during your morning routine.
- Long-Lasting Results: Eyelash tints can last anywhere from four to six weeks, depending on your lash growth cycle and aftercare.
- Swim and Sweat-Proof: Unlike mascara, eyelash tints are resistant to water and sweat, making them ideal for those who enjoy swimming or workouts.
- Enhanced Look: Tints can make your lashes look thicker and longer, enhancing the eyes’ overall appeal.
- Natural Finish: The results can appear very natural, which is a significant plus for many people who prefer a less made-up look.

How Eyelash Tint Works: The Process
Choosing the Right Shade for Your Style
One of the first steps in the eyelash tinting process is selecting the right shade. Various factors can determine the best color for your lashes, including:
- Hair Color: Your natural hair color often guides the shade of tint you should choose.
- Skin Tone: Warmer skin tones may suit browns or warm blacks, while cooler tones look better with darker shades.
- Desired Intensity: Consider whether you want a bold look or a subtler enhancement.
Consulting with a professional can help ensure you choose a shade that complements your features and desired look.
The Application Process Explained
The application of eyelash tint involves several steps:
- Preparation: The eye area is cleansed to remove makeup and oils.
- Protection: Under-eye pads or protective tape are placed to prevent staining.
- Application: The tint is carefully brushed onto the lashes using a specialized applicator. The application time can last around 10-15 minutes.
- Setting: The dye is allowed to set for a few minutes before being removed with a damp cloth.
This meticulous approach ensures both safety and effectiveness during the procedure.
Aftercare for Long-Lasting Results
Aftercare is crucial for maintaining the results of an eyelash tint. Here are some essential aftercare tips:
- Avoid getting your lashes wet for at least 24 hours after tinting.
- Do not use oil-based makeup removers as they can break down the tint faster.
- Regularly brush your lashes gently to keep them well-maintained.
Adhering to these guidelines can significantly extend the life of your eyelash tint.

Addressing Common Concerns with Eyelash Tint
Can Eyelash Tint Damage Your Lashes?
One of the most common concerns surrounding eyelash tint is the potential for damage. If applied correctly and safely, eyelash tint should not damage your natural lashes. However, improper application or poor-quality products can lead to breakage or other adverse effects. To safeguard your lashes, always choose reputable products and consider professional application for the best results.
Dealing with Allergic Reactions and Sensitivities
Like any cosmetic procedure, eyelash tinting carries the risk of allergic reactions. Symptoms may include redness, swelling, or irritation. To minimize these risks:
- Conduct a patch test before full application.
- Consult a beauty professional for advice on hypoallergenic products.
- Discontinue use if any adverse reactions occur.
An informed approach can help mitigate potential issues and enhance your experience.
FAQs About Eyelash Tint Duration and Maintenance
Here are several frequently asked questions to help clarify concerns about eyelash tinting:
- How long does an eyelash tint last? Generally, a lash tint lasts between four to six weeks, contingent on your lash growth and maintenance.
- Can you wear mascara with tinted lashes? Yes, you can still apply mascara, but it may not be necessary.
- Is there maintenance required? Regular touch-ups are recommended to keep your lashes looking their best.
